Transaction 596e2433a153649dcfdc52efe540e54dc75ec33c745d857604d48aa9f7cb8ecf
1 Input
1 Output
-
596e2433a153649dcfdc52efe540e54dc75ec33c745d857604d48aa9f7cb8ecf:0
- value
- 11727596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d82b3c4db8c8ed2688e530c1c2bc87623209389b OP_EQUAL
- address
- 3MQ1g3BypiLj5fuda6vUfAwZQyRnNf6P5y